Shakespeare was part owner of two theatres: The Globe and The Blackfriars. They were closed by the government during times of plague.
All of the theatres were closed down in 1642 by the Puritan government because they thought plays had a bad effect on people. But of course by that time Shakespeare had been dead for 26 years and he had no interest in any theatres.
It closed the theaters down because people had come to realize that close contact helped spread the disease.
